HAM ROLL UPS II
Cheddar cheese is blended with the usual cream cheese for these attractive little ham spirals, giving them an extra splash of flavor and color. You'll get plenty of requests for the recipe.
Provided by JULIE STEVENS
Categories Appetizers and Snacks Wraps and Rolls
Time 20m
Yield 10
Number Of Ingredients 4
Steps:
- In a medium microwave safe bowl, mix cream cheese and Cheddar cheese. Microwave on high heat approximately 45 seconds, stirring frequently until melted and smooth.
- Lay ham slices flat, and spread with cheese mixture. Place one green onion parallel to one edge of each ham slice. Tightly roll the ham slices into thin logs around the green onions.
- Slice the logs into 1/4 to 1/3 inch wide rings. Arrange rings flat on a large serving platter. Cover and chill until serving.

CHICKEN, HAM, AND CHEESE ROLL-UPS
This tasty take on Chicken Cordon Bleu is as delectable as the traditional recipe but less fussy. Round it out with couscous and peas.
Provided by Martha Stewart
Categories Food & Cooking Ingredients Meat & Poultry Chicken Chicken Breast Recipes
Time 30m
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Heat broiler, with rack set 4 inches from heat. Line a rimmed baking sheet with aluminum foil. Place cutlets on work surface, and season with salt and pepper.
- Spread cutlets with mustard; layer with 1 slice of ham and 2 strips of cheese. Starting at a short end, roll up cutlets; place, seam side down, on prepared baking sheet. Top each cutlet with 1 piece of remaining cheese; broil until browned and chicken is opaque throughout, 6 to 10 minutes.
- Meanwhile, in a small saucepan, bring peas, butter, and 1 cup water to a boil. Remove from heat, and stir in couscous. Cover and let stand 5 minutes. Season with salt and pepper; fluff with a fork. Serve couscous with roll-ups.

HAM AND CHEESE PINWHEELS
Ham and Cheese Pinwheels with Puff Pastry. Just FOUR ingredients! Everyone loves this easy, delicious appetizer. Freezer friendly.
Provided by Erin Clarke / Well Plated
Categories Appetizer
Time 50m
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Lay a large piece of plastic wrap on your counter (I pressed two long sheets together at the edges to create a single larger sheet). Unfold the first sheet of puff pastry in the center of the plastic, then roll it into a 10x12-inch rectangle. Spread with 1 1/2 tablespoons mustard, leaving a 1/2-inch border on all sides. Lay 6 ham slices on top, overlapping as needed. Sprinkle with 1 cup cheese.
- Starting at the long (12-inch) edge, roll the puff pastry into a log. Trim the ends so that they are even, then tightly wrap the log with the plastic wrap. Place in the refrigerator for 20 minutes. Repeat with the second sheet of puff pastry and remaining mustard, ham, and cheese. Preheat your oven to 375 degrees F and line two baking sheets with parchment paper or silicone baking mats.
- Once the log has chilled, using a sharp, serrated knife, carefully cut each log into 1/2-inch-wide slices. (If each log is 12 inches, you will get 24 rolls from each one). Arrange the rolls 1 inch apart on the prepared baking sheets. Bake until the puff pastry is light golden brown and the cheese is hot and bubbly, about 18 minutes. Immediately sprinkle with chopped thyme, parsley, or chives as desired. Let cool slightly. Serve warm or at room temperature.

LASAGNA HAM ROLL-UPS
From my Harrowsmith cookbook Vol. 2, submitted by Anne Budge of Belfountain, ON. We assemble these on the vinyl tablecloth in assembly line fashion. One person places the ham, the other sprinkles the cheese and spices. We use more cheese than stated in the recipe because we usually make up a couple of pans of this. Really it is very flexible. Can substitute mushroom sauce in place of tomato sauce.
Provided by rsgunnell
Categories One Dish Meal
Time 1h
Yield 4 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- Cook noodles until tender. Drain, rinse.
- Lay on sheet of greased foil or any surface that noodles will not stick to.
- Lay slice of ham on each noodle, trimming to fit.
- Spread with mustard and sprinkle with cheese and seasonings.
- Roll up each noodle, enclosing the filling.
- Place in greased shallow baking dish.
- Pour sauce over top and arrange tomato slices over this.
- Bake at 375 Degrees F for 30 minutes.
- Garnish with parsley and serve.
- I mark the ones with mustard with a toothpick as my DH does not like mustard so we omit it on some of the roll-ups.
